Design Concept

A modular playground system that encourages cooperation through interactive inflation

This design was inspired by observing children standing on the sidelines, too hesitant to join the game. It reimagines the essence of playground equipment, breaking away from its form as isolated play stations to become a collaborative interactive interface that encourages multiple participants to engage and activate it together. As more children join in, the system dynamically responds: the more participants there are, the faster the inflatable structure expands, creating a visible reward for teamwork.

How does it work

The core structure consists of modular components: trampolines, inflators, connecting pipes, inflatable objects, walls, and seesaws made from plastic materials.

Children need to manually connect the trampoline to the air pump and interact with it to generate airflow. The connecting tubes deliver airflow to various inflatable structures, which inflate as children jump together. This setup also encourages children to freely assemble different configurations, creating diverse play spaces. From simple inflation challenges to complex modular gardens blending imagination and physical coordination, it allows children to build diverse play environments. This process cultivates essential social skills, including sharing, patience, cooperation, empathy, and respecting boundaries.
